Claude Debussy was an Impressionist French composer of classical music.

Claude Debussy, a French composer, the best known among the impressionists along with Maurice Ravel. You would probably immediately recognize his Claire de Lune from many movies.

If memory serves, he was the foremost of the Impressionistic composers (Ravel was probably second). The music appreciation discs we used for the course included Prelude to "The Afternoon of a Faun" by Debussy, and Bolero by Ravel.
